Level 1 traffic incident (MINOR)
impact to travel roadway is estimated to be less than 30 minutes with no/or minor lane blockage
Level 2 traffic incident (INTERMEDIATE)
impact to travel roadway is estimated to be between 30 minutes to 2 hours with lane blockages but not full closure of the roadway
Level 3 traffic incident (MAJOR)
impact to travel roadway is estimated to be more than 2 hours OR the roadway is closed in any single direction; significant conjection is expected.
